1. Dive into Online Platforms for Adam Ellis Webcomics
One of the best ways to explore Adam Ellis’s work is through online platforms. His official website and multiple social media accounts offer a treasure trove of online comics that display his charm and creativity. Platforms like Instagram, where he frequently shares humorous illustrations and behind-the-scenes content, allow fans to engage directly with the artist. Recognizing the shift towards digital art, Adam has utilized the flexibility of digital art comics to reach a broader audience, making his work easily accessible. Sign up for notifications or follow his feeds to keep up with new releases or special pieces that highlight his evolving style.

Analyze Storytelling Techniques
Adam Ellis uses a myriad of storytelling techniques to resonate with his audience. This can include the clever use of visual gags, timing in panel layout, and dialogue that feels natural. Take time to break down these elements in his most popular comic strips to appreciate how he captures emotion through art, maintaining a fun tone while addressing meaningful topics.

1. Where can I find Adam Ellis comics online?
You can find Adam Ellis comics on his official website and various social media platforms where he regularly shares updates and new content. Websites dedicated to online comics also frequently host his work, allowing access to a larger audience.
2. What are some of the main themes in Adam Ellis’s comics?
Adam Ellis’s comics often explore themes of friendship, identity, and the humor found in everyday life. His ability to weave relatable situations into engaging narratives makes his stories resonate with a wide array of readers.
3. How do Adam Ellis’s comics compare with traditional graphic novels?
While both mediums focus on storytelling through visual art, Adam’s webcomics often employ a more casual, humorous tone than traditional graphic novels, which may delve into deeper or more complex narratives. Exploration of day-to-day scenarios adds emotional depth in comics through Ellis’s relatable characters.
4. What makes Adam Ellis’s humor stand out?
Adam Ellis’s humor is characterized by its relatability and observational nature. His comics often highlight the quirks of modern life, making them engaging for readers who find echoes of their own experiences in his work.
